Concerns About Health and Safety
A couple scheduled to stay at Riu Funana on Sal Island in Cape Verde recently opted to cancel their trip. Reports of shigella outbreaks on the islands and related gastric illnesses alarmed them. Particularly concerning were the inadequate medical facilities available to address health issues.
The couple, both in their seventies with health concerns, felt that enjoying a holiday while being cautious about food safety would diminish their experience. They sought options for canceling their trip without financial loss or changing their destination.
Exploring Cancellation Options
Travelers in similar situations should first contact their tour operator to discuss possible solutions. In this case, the couple reached out to Tui for assistance. They were informed of several options, including visiting a local store or contacting the customer service hotline.
After some initial hurdles, they successfully received a refund or the option to transfer their booking. Eventually, they chose to travel to Morocco instead, resulting in a partial refund due to the new trip costing less.
Advice for Future Travelers
Travelers are advised to verify government travel guidance before booking vacations. Relying solely on tour operator information may not provide the complete picture regarding safety. Below are some essential steps to take:
- Research current travel advisories specific to your destination.
- Contact your tour operator promptly if health concerns arise.
- Know your cancellation rights and options for changing destinations.
